Groups
Essence of Rest
The purpose of our group is to build a safe space for BIPOC Women to find rest through community and as they reconstruct their learned narratives around rest and productivity. In doing so, this group will explore the meaning of rest as an essential component of our well-being. We will support each other in the group as we share, learn, process & practice healthy emotional living together utilizing evidence based approaches. The overarching goals of the group will encompass three key objectives: 1. Building a Trusting and Vulnerable Community. 2. Enhancing Connection with our Body Signals and Self-Awareness. 3. Incorporating Rest into Daily Life.
